Multiple syringe inoculator for agar plates.

T Kaneko1, M Holder-Franklin, M Franklin.   

Abstract

The design and operation of a manually operated multiple syringe inoculator was described. Either 9 or 21 inoculations of constant volume could be made simultaneously. Up to 100 plates could be inoculated in 15 min with excellent reproducibility. No contact occurred between the inoculating needles and the agar surface. Construction was simple and inexpensive, with minimal maintenance.
